Confessional

March 19, 2007

or the past few months, we’ve been working on this Confessional project. Another Emerging Media project, which we did as a group. First, we started collecting people’s photos of bathroom graffiti. Well, first we named ourselves the Team Three Media Artist Collective. Then we hiked around Southside taking our own photos at various bars, and set up a website to collect some anonymous contributions. I designed a postcard that we had printed up, and we distributed those around Southside as well:

We wanted something eye-catching to solicit some more photos. We had a randomized table of photos on the website, so you’d get a different “bathroom wall” each time you visited. After that was running smoothly, it was on to phase two. Building this:

A full-sized faux confessional, complete with kneeler. We covered the outside in printouts of our collected bathroom graffiti, and in the inside only wrote “Confess” above the window. Finally, on to phase three. We entered our confessional in Chatham’s juried art show, and provided markers. During the exhibit, the curtain was closed, and we allowed people to add their own “confessions” to our piece. We got a great response; the inside walls were covered by the end of the exhibit. As an added bonus, we received the Best in Show award for it. For now, it’s hanging out in one of our T3MAC members’ basement, but we’re thinking of taking it on the road.

Back to School

August 27, 2006

After looking at several schools, and going to three for interviews, I’m officially enrolled at Chatham College in Pittsburgh. I’ll be earning my MFA in Film and Digital Technology, which is offered for the first time this year. Our graphic design program was only about two years in when I started, so I suppose I have some experience as an academic guinea pig. I’ll be taking traditional film classes, but there’s also a lot of focus on creating video and animations for the web, and using different media.

I’ve only been out of college for 8 months, but it’s still going to be tough getting back into that collegiate mindset. Should be an interesting experience.
